EXPO 2005 “Linimo” Design Contest

Japan Association for the 2005 World Exposition Seeking Designs for Carriages

The maglev linear motor car nicknamed “Linimo” will be one of the methods of transportation to the EXPO 2005 AICHI, JAPAN venue, and the Japan Association for the 2005 World Exposition will be providing one train (consisting of three carriages) to the Aichi Rapid Transit Co.

In order to commemorate EXPO 2005, designs are being solicited for a wrapping that will go on the three carriages provided with funding from the Nippon Foundation. (Details are included on a separate form.)
